NeighbourhoodThis terraced house on Megenstraat sits in a calm, green corner of Tilburg. With 104 m² of living space and an energy label A, it's efficient and comfortable. The asking price of €425,000 is keen compared to the neighbourhood average of €522,900, about 19% below. For context, terraced houses in Tilburg typically sell in this range.
De Kievit Noord-West is a residential area built mostly in the 1990s, so the streets are tidy and the homes well-maintained. It's a family-oriented neighbourhood: many households have children, and the average household size is 2.5 people. There are no resident reviews available, but the area feels quiet and safe. The De Kievit Noord-West neighbourhood has a low crime rate and plenty of green spaces nearby.
Your daily routine here is straightforward. For groceries,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, and PLUS and Lidl are a ten-minute walk away. Schools are close: Basisschool De Sporckt is on your doorstep, and Openbare Basisschool Bibit is just a couple of streets away. For secondary education, Beatrix College is about a ten-minute walk. The area is well-connected, with a train station 2.8 km away. The municipality of Tilburg offers all the amenities you'd expect from a city this size.

The asking price of €425,000 is about 19% below the average asking price in De Kievit Noord-West, which is €522,900. The median asking price is €504,500, so this home is priced on the low side for the neighbourhood. Given its energy label A and modern build year (1996), it represents good value compared to other homes currently on the market.
The home has energy label A, which is very efficient. This means you can expect low heating costs and a comfortable indoor climate. In the neighbourhood, 90% of homes have label A, so this is in line with the local standard.
The nearest supermarket is Albert Heijn, located 855 metres away, about a ten-minute walk. Other options include PLUS (1.3 km) and Lidl (1.4 km), both within a 15-minute walk.
Yes, there are several primary schools within walking distance. Basisschool De Sporckt is just 202 metres away, and Openbare Basisschool Bibit is 267 metres. For secondary education, Beatrix College is 1.1 km away.
The nearest train station is 2.8 km from the home. This is about a 35-minute walk or a short bike ride.
De Kievit Noord-West is a quiet, family-friendly neighbourhood built mainly in the 1990s. Most homes are owner-occupied (78%), and the area has a low crime rate. It's well-suited for families, with many households having children.
Homes sold in the neighbourhood took an average of 33 days to sell. This is a reasonable timeframe, indicating a balanced market.
